AI Summary
-
Eliminates "Confederate Heroes Day" (January 19th), which honored Jefferson Davis, Robert E. Lee, and other Confederate figures, from the list of official Texas state holidays
-
Creates a new state holiday on June 28th called "Celebration of Suffrage Day" to honor the centuries-long struggle to secure voting rights for all Americans
-
Retains existing state holidays including Texas Independence Day (March 2), San Jacinto Day (April 21), Emancipation Day in Texas (June 19), Lyndon Baines Johnson Day (August 27), the Friday after Thanksgiving, December 24, and December 26
-
Takes effect September 1, 2025
Legislative Description
Relating to the creation and elimination of certain state holidays.
